Selecting the Right Plastic Shredder Machine for Your Demands
Identifying the best plastic shredder unit involves a complex process. Consider the types of plastic you will be shredding – are they rigid like PET bottles, pliable like films, or a mixture of several? The dimension of the plastic material is equally essential; a minor business may require a compact model, while a large plant will gain from a more powerful heavy shredder. Furthermore, assess processing capacity, particle granularity desired for the end product, and your budget.

Polymer Washing Process: Addressing Contaminants Thoroughly
A dedicated plastic washing system is crucial for ensuring film quality and reclamation success. These processes utilize a series of phases designed to address contaminants such as inks, adhesives, and processing waste. Effective elimination is achieved through a combination of mechanical action, advanced solutions, and precise temperature control, ultimately producing a pure film ready for further use. Proper configuration of the system minimizes fluid usage and maximizes efficiency, resulting in a sustainable and economically viable process.

Investing in Plastic Recycling Systems: Washing , Shredding & Pelletizing
To efficiently enter or expand within the booming plastic recycling industry , investing in dedicated equipment is critical . This often involves a three-stage approach: pre-treating the recovered plastic waste to remove contaminants, grinding it into smaller, more manageable sizes, and then pelletizing this material into uniform pieces suitable for further processing.
